Output 66f33a528cba596fa137744a1d9e51c6b50df7438aa956e6e02176d4a4892bf7: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 e56f103e57e5233c638a77e83aed350172c4cb79
address
bc1qu4h3q0jhu53nccu2wl5r4mf4q9evfjme09qxhv
transaction
66f33a528cba596fa137744a1d9e51c6b50df7438aa956e6e02176d4a4892bf7
spent
true